Therapeutic approaches you can use online

Joy often draws from Acceptance and Commitment Therapy and Cognitive Behavioral Therapy to help clients change unhelpful patterns and move toward the life they value. ACT focuses on clarifying personal values and taking small committed actions even when emotions are difficult. CBT targets thought and behavior patterns so people can reduce anxiety, manage mood swings, and respond differently to stress.

She also uses Emotionally-Focused Therapy ideas to help people understand and shift difficult emotional responses in relationships. That approach is useful for improving connection, addressing intimacy-related issues, and repairing communication problems. Together these approaches help with grief, trauma recovery, addiction struggles, and parenting stress by combining insight with practical steps.

Finding the right approach is a collaborative process. The therapist will work with each person to identify goals and try methods that fit their needs and preferences. Adjustments and new tools are brought in as progress and challenges become clear.

Online formats include video calls, phone sessions, live chat, and text-based messaging. Video is good for face-to-face interaction and deeper conversation. Phone sessions work well when bandwidth is limited or a simpler check-in is needed. Live chat and text messaging offer shorter, flexible check-ins and can fit into busy schedules more easily.
